High precision metal film resistor RESI MMFR2568B1M00V9 with low TCR and moisture resistant molded design
MMFR Precision Metal Film Molded Resistor The MMFR series is a precision metal film molded resistor designed for high-end manufacturing and precision instrumentation applications. It offers tight tolerance, low TCR, and high load life stability, making it an excellent solution for circuits requiring high stability and accuracy. The resistor utilizes 75% alumina ceramic cores with precision metal film deposition technology, achieving target resistance through laser trimming.
